隨著物聯網(IoT)的快速發展,嵌入式系統在各類設備中的應用日益普及。通過網絡連接,嵌入式系統能夠實現遠程監控和控制,為用戶帶來極大的便利和靈活性。本文將探討如何在嵌入式系統中實現這一功能。
1. 嵌入式系統概述
嵌入式系統是專為特定功能設計的計算機系統,通常集成在更大設備中。它們在各個領域中發揮著關鍵作用,包括家電、汽車、醫療設備等。通過添加網絡功能,嵌入式系統可以與外部設備和用戶進行交互。
2. 網絡連接的方式
為了實現遠程監控和控制,嵌入式系統需要具備網絡連接能力。常見的連接方式包括:
· Wi-Fi:適合需要較高數據傳輸速率的應用,常用于智能家居設備。
· 藍牙:適用于短距離連接,通常用于可穿戴設備和配件。
· 蜂窩網絡:適合移動設備和遠程監控應用,能夠覆蓋廣泛區域。
· LoRa和Zigbee:適合低功耗、長距離的傳輸,常用于傳感器網絡。
3. 遠程監控和控制的架構
遠程監控和控制通常基于客戶端-服務器架構。嵌入式設備(客戶端)通過網絡連接到服務器,服務器負責處理來自多個客戶端的數據并發送控制指令。
· 數據采集:嵌入式系統定期收集傳感器數據,并通過網絡將數據發送到服務器。
· 數據存儲:服務器將接收到的數據存儲在數據庫中,方便后續分析和處理。
· 用戶接口:用戶通過Web或移動應用程序訪問服務器,查看實時數據和歷史記錄。
· 控制指令:用戶可以通過應用程序向嵌入式設備發送控制指令,實現遠程操作。
4. 安全性考慮
在遠程監控和控制中,安全性是一個至關重要的方面。常見的安全措施包括:
· 加密:使用SSL/TLS加密數據傳輸,確保數據在傳輸過程中不被竊取。
· 身份驗證:通過用戶名和密碼、令牌等方式驗證用戶身份,確保只有授權用戶能夠訪問設備。
· 定期更新:及時更新嵌入式設備的固件和安全補丁,防止已知漏洞被利用。
5. 應用案例
邊緣計算網關項目(華清濟南中心大項目),在實際應用中,也有非常多的模型,此:
· 智能家居:用戶可以通過手機應用遠程控制家中的照明、空調等設備。
· 工業自動化:工廠通過遠程監控設備的狀態,實現生產過程的優化和故障預警。
· 健康監測:可穿戴設備能夠實時監測用戶的健康數據,并將信息發送到醫療服務提供者。
結論
嵌入式系統通過網絡鏈接實現遠程監控和控制,極大地提升了設備的智能化和便利性。在實施過程中,重視網絡安全和數據隱私至關重要。隨著技術的不斷進步,未來的嵌入式系統將在各個領域發揮更大的作用。